diff options
author | Renato Botelho <garga@FreeBSD.org> | 2009-12-21 10:05:00 +0000 |
---|---|---|
committer | Renato Botelho <garga@FreeBSD.org> | 2009-12-21 10:05:00 +0000 |
commit | db84d6328f2d19805175432fa50393a6cd4b70b5 (patch) | |
tree | baffa26507f1077ced092c8cae8c288d1d6b34ca /net/xmlrpc-c-devel | |
parent | fb97de2d6669366723c96be6b86e7b8532edd94e (diff) | |
download | ports-db84d6328f2d19805175432fa50393a6cd4b70b5.tar.gz ports-db84d6328f2d19805175432fa50393a6cd4b70b5.zip |
Notes
Diffstat (limited to 'net/xmlrpc-c-devel')
-rw-r--r-- | net/xmlrpc-c-devel/Makefile | 19 | ||||
-rw-r--r-- | net/xmlrpc-c-devel/distinfo | 6 | ||||
-rw-r--r-- | net/xmlrpc-c-devel/pkg-plist | 74 |
3 files changed, 49 insertions, 50 deletions
diff --git a/net/xmlrpc-c-devel/Makefile b/net/xmlrpc-c-devel/Makefile index 5bc6ebede377..29547cec4911 100644 --- a/net/xmlrpc-c-devel/Makefile +++ b/net/xmlrpc-c-devel/Makefile @@ -7,12 +7,10 @@ # PORTNAME= xmlrpc-c -PORTVERSION= 1.18.00 -PORTREVISION= 1 +PORTVERSION= 1.20.03 CATEGORIES= net -MASTER_SITES= LOCAL/chinsan/xmlrpc-c +MASTER_SITES= LOCAL/garga/xmlrpc-c PKGNAMESUFFIX= -devel -EXTRACT_SUFX= .tgz MAINTAINER= garga@FreeBSD.org COMMENT= XML-RPC library for C and C++ @@ -26,6 +24,7 @@ CONFLICTS= xmlrpc-epi-0.* xmlrpc-c-[0-9]* USE_GNOME= gnometarget USE_PERL5= yes USE_GMAKE= yes +USE_BZIP2= yes USE_AUTOTOOLS= libtool:22:env GNU_CONFIGURE= yes MAKEFILE= GNUmakefile @@ -40,21 +39,21 @@ USE_LDCONFIG= yes CFLAGS+= -DNDEBUG .endif -.if defined(WITHOUT_CURL) -CONFIGURE_ARGS+= --disable-curl-client -.else +.if defined(WITH_CURL) LIB_DEPENDS+= curl.5:${PORTSDIR}/ftp/curl -OPT_CURL= yes +CONFIGURE_ARGS+= --enable-curl-client +.else +CONFIGURE_ARGS+= --disable-curl-client .endif .if defined(WITH_LIBWWW) LIB_DEPENDS+= wwwcore.1:${PORTSDIR}/www/libwww -OPT_LIBWWW= yes +CONFIGURE_ARGS+= --enable-libwww-client .else CONFIGURE_ARGS+= --disable-libwww-client .endif -.if !defined(OPT_LIBWWW) && !defined(OPT_CURL) +.if defined(WITHOUT_LIBWWW) && defined(WITHOUT_CURL) PLIST_SUB+= CLIENT="@comment " .else PLIST_SUB+= CLIENT="" diff --git a/net/xmlrpc-c-devel/distinfo b/net/xmlrpc-c-devel/distinfo index d82bb44a1c4b..1917c4e05727 100644 --- a/net/xmlrpc-c-devel/distinfo +++ b/net/xmlrpc-c-devel/distinfo @@ -1,3 +1,3 @@ -MD5 (xmlrpc-c-1.18.00.tgz) = c7c467ba5c06ee9fd1f5716b0c936ecf -SHA256 (xmlrpc-c-1.18.00.tgz) = 60dfd0a83c6dfa4065857dd7f8cbd2bc62f1dd8c8d0fd5f4d52c48245c3b0582 -SIZE (xmlrpc-c-1.18.00.tgz) = 710570 +MD5 (xmlrpc-c-1.20.03.tar.bz2) = 243f19c95337435085f6a7535d51ce1a +SHA256 (xmlrpc-c-1.20.03.tar.bz2) = cd328863d2da681a9509cecb5530fa0e3271318322ab493bfe9b86d07d63209d +SIZE (xmlrpc-c-1.20.03.tar.bz2) = 559581 diff --git a/net/xmlrpc-c-devel/pkg-plist b/net/xmlrpc-c-devel/pkg-plist index ca1208e30944..62f6fae3eb93 100644 --- a/net/xmlrpc-c-devel/pkg-plist +++ b/net/xmlrpc-c-devel/pkg-plist @@ -6,11 +6,11 @@ include/xmlrpc-c/abyss_winsock.h include/xmlrpc-c/base.h include/xmlrpc-c/base.hpp include/xmlrpc-c/c_util.h -include/xmlrpc-c/client.h -include/xmlrpc-c/client.hpp -include/xmlrpc-c/client_global.h -include/xmlrpc-c/client_simple.hpp -include/xmlrpc-c/client_transport.hpp +%%CLIENT%%include/xmlrpc-c/client.h +%%CLIENT%%include/xmlrpc-c/client.hpp +%%CLIENT%%include/xmlrpc-c/client_global.h +%%CLIENT%%include/xmlrpc-c/client_simple.hpp +%%CLIENT%%include/xmlrpc-c/client_transport.hpp include/xmlrpc-c/config.h include/xmlrpc-c/girerr.hpp include/xmlrpc-c/girmem.hpp @@ -26,81 +26,81 @@ include/xmlrpc-c/server_cgi.h include/xmlrpc-c/server_pstream.hpp include/xmlrpc-c/server_w32httpsys.h include/xmlrpc-c/timeout.hpp -include/xmlrpc-c/transport.h +%%CLIENT%%include/xmlrpc-c/transport.h include/xmlrpc-c/util.h include/xmlrpc-c/xml.hpp include/xmlrpc.h include/xmlrpc_abyss.h include/xmlrpc_cgi.h -include/xmlrpc_client.h +%%CLIENT%%include/xmlrpc_client.h include/xmlrpc_server.h include/xmlrpc_server_w32httpsys.h lib/libxmlrpc++.a lib/libxmlrpc++.so -lib/libxmlrpc++.so.5 -lib/libxmlrpc++.so.5.18 +lib/libxmlrpc++.so.6 +lib/libxmlrpc++.so.6.20 lib/libxmlrpc.a lib/libxmlrpc.so lib/libxmlrpc.so.3 -lib/libxmlrpc.so.3.18 +lib/libxmlrpc.so.3.20 lib/libxmlrpc_abyss.a lib/libxmlrpc_abyss.so lib/libxmlrpc_abyss.so.3 -lib/libxmlrpc_abyss.so.3.18 -lib/libxmlrpc_client++.a -lib/libxmlrpc_client++.so -lib/libxmlrpc_client++.so.5 -lib/libxmlrpc_client++.so.5.18 -lib/libxmlrpc_client.a -lib/libxmlrpc_client.so -lib/libxmlrpc_client.so.3 -lib/libxmlrpc_client.so.3.18 +lib/libxmlrpc_abyss.so.3.20 +%%CLIENT%%lib/libxmlrpc_client++.a +%%CLIENT%%lib/libxmlrpc_client++.so +%%CLIENT%%lib/libxmlrpc_client++.so.6 +%%CLIENT%%lib/libxmlrpc_client++.so.6.20 +%%CLIENT%%lib/libxmlrpc_client.a +%%CLIENT%%lib/libxmlrpc_client.so +%%CLIENT%%lib/libxmlrpc_client.so.3 +%%CLIENT%%lib/libxmlrpc_client.so.3.20 lib/libxmlrpc_cpp.a lib/libxmlrpc_cpp.so -lib/libxmlrpc_cpp.so.5 -lib/libxmlrpc_cpp.so.5.18 +lib/libxmlrpc_cpp.so.6 +lib/libxmlrpc_cpp.so.6.20 lib/libxmlrpc_packetsocket.a lib/libxmlrpc_packetsocket.so -lib/libxmlrpc_packetsocket.so.5 -lib/libxmlrpc_packetsocket.so.5.18 +lib/libxmlrpc_packetsocket.so.6 +lib/libxmlrpc_packetsocket.so.6.20 lib/libxmlrpc_server++.a lib/libxmlrpc_server++.so -lib/libxmlrpc_server++.so.5 -lib/libxmlrpc_server++.so.5.18 +lib/libxmlrpc_server++.so.6 +lib/libxmlrpc_server++.so.6.20 lib/libxmlrpc_server.a lib/libxmlrpc_server.so lib/libxmlrpc_server.so.3 -lib/libxmlrpc_server.so.3.18 +lib/libxmlrpc_server.so.3.20 lib/libxmlrpc_server_abyss++.a lib/libxmlrpc_server_abyss++.so -lib/libxmlrpc_server_abyss++.so.5 -lib/libxmlrpc_server_abyss++.so.5.18 +lib/libxmlrpc_server_abyss++.so.6 +lib/libxmlrpc_server_abyss++.so.6.20 lib/libxmlrpc_server_abyss.a lib/libxmlrpc_server_abyss.so lib/libxmlrpc_server_abyss.so.3 -lib/libxmlrpc_server_abyss.so.3.18 +lib/libxmlrpc_server_abyss.so.3.20 lib/libxmlrpc_server_cgi++.a lib/libxmlrpc_server_cgi++.so -lib/libxmlrpc_server_cgi++.so.5 -lib/libxmlrpc_server_cgi++.so.5.18 +lib/libxmlrpc_server_cgi++.so.6 +lib/libxmlrpc_server_cgi++.so.6.20 lib/libxmlrpc_server_cgi.a lib/libxmlrpc_server_cgi.so lib/libxmlrpc_server_cgi.so.3 -lib/libxmlrpc_server_cgi.so.3.18 +lib/libxmlrpc_server_cgi.so.3.20 lib/libxmlrpc_server_pstream++.a lib/libxmlrpc_server_pstream++.so -lib/libxmlrpc_server_pstream++.so.5 -lib/libxmlrpc_server_pstream++.so.5.18 +lib/libxmlrpc_server_pstream++.so.6 +lib/libxmlrpc_server_pstream++.so.6.20 lib/libxmlrpc_util.a lib/libxmlrpc_util.so lib/libxmlrpc_util.so.3 -lib/libxmlrpc_util.so.3.18 +lib/libxmlrpc_util.so.3.20 lib/libxmlrpc_xmlparse.a lib/libxmlrpc_xmlparse.so lib/libxmlrpc_xmlparse.so.3 -lib/libxmlrpc_xmlparse.so.3.18 +lib/libxmlrpc_xmlparse.so.3.20 lib/libxmlrpc_xmltok.a lib/libxmlrpc_xmltok.so lib/libxmlrpc_xmltok.so.3 -lib/libxmlrpc_xmltok.so.3.18 +lib/libxmlrpc_xmltok.so.3.20 @dirrm include/xmlrpc-c |